Time the record covers
At least 7.9 million years on record.
The record covers at least 440.8 Mya to 432.9 Mya. No occurrence read is dated outside 443.1 Mya to 426.7 Mya.
7 occurrences of Clathrodictyon sulevi on record, most of them in the Silurian. Bar height is expected occurrences, not a count: each fossil is spread across the span it is dated to, so a tall narrow bar means tight dating and a low wide one means loose.
